Phone number ☎️ 01273360255 👆 is reported as a suspicious caller pretending to be from well-known mobile networks like Vodafone and ID Mobile. They offer free upgrades or new tech but speak very fast and sometimes become aggressive if questioned. The accent sounds Asian and their approach is pushy, making the call feel untrustworthy and uneasy for many people.

About 01 Numbers
These digits are linked with specific locations in the UK and are commonly used by homes and businesses. Sometimes referred to as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the call costs for these geographic numbers are based on the time of day. Several service providers offer call packages that grant free calls during designated times. Call costs from mobile phones are according to the chosen calling plan, with various plans providing these numbers in their free call packages.
